Book Overview

Updated for 2016, this amazing book provides you with resources, tips, links and the secrets to living Large on a Small budget. For example: -Cheap/Free Living. How to live at a tropical resort, in a mansion, a game lodge and many other facilities in the U.S. and throughout the world - for free! You can even get paid! -The Coming Pension Tsunami: The underfunding crisis of public employee pensions, Could you be facing a 50% or more cut in your benefits? Could your IRA/401K be "nationalized"?-Own a Home for a Total Cost of $7,500 or Less: Plus, additional resources for subsidized and/or cheap housing and cheap places to retire plus an in-depth analysis of residential realty prospects.-Social Security Benefits: when to retire, the advantages and disadvantages of early and delayed retirement. Could your benefits be at risk? -Cut Your Grocery Bill, Not How Well You Eat: money-saving tips and free resources for grocery shopping, budget meal planning and eating out. -How to Cut Medical Costs and Improve Your Health: tips on hospital, drug and health costs the healthcare industry doesn't want you to know. -Drive Down Your Transportation Costs. It costs $9,369 a year on average to drive a car; discover how to slash your annual transportation costs to $1,500. -Travel the World for Dollars a Day! A travel secret ignored by the media and the travel industry (because there's no money in it for them) plus lots of money-saving travel tips.-Turn Your Home into a Cash-Generating Machine: Ideas to earn income from your home at little or no expense. -Cut Energy and Utility Costs: money-saving links, free resources, and tips that put dollars back into your pocket. -Credit Card Traps, How to Protect Your Identity, and Avoid Scams: this could save your entire nest egg. What to do if your wallet or credit cards are lost/compromised. Plus, What to do when all else fails.This is barely a beginning; Retire on Social Security is jammed with hundreds of free tips, free resources, websites, and secrets to help anyone on a limited budget live better and pay less.
